Bijan Amini-Alavijeh

(b 1991United Kingdom. Lives and works in Wakefield)

Amini-Alavijeh’s artistic practice is an exploration of how things are made. He manipulates both manufactured and crude processes, looking at the mathematics of form, with a focus on structure, repetition and scale. Juxtaposition is important in his work. Photographic observation and architectural studies inform his repetitive, abstracted sculptural plaster and concrete forms, while painterly gestures demonstrate fluidity, movement and sensitivity. This fluidity sits in contrast with the more rigid materials he works with.
